Pourquoi je suis passé d'Ubuntu à Manjaro, histoire personnelle

Pourquoi je suis passé d'Ubuntu à Manjaro, histoire personnelle

Il y a beaucoup de débats parmi les utilisateurs de Linux lorsqu'il s'agit de choisir la meilleure distribution. Tout utilisateur débutant à la recherche de la distribution appropriée peut trouver de nombreuses vidéos, publications, articles et comparaisons entre toutes les distributions. Les critiques de la distribution Linux peuvent parfois vous laisser perdue sans connaître la meilleure distribution pour vous. Indépendamment de tous les débats de divers passionnés de distribution de Linux, il y a des gagnants clairs. Mais, avant d'y arriver, nous comprenons mieux Linux en premier.

Linux n'est pas un système d'exploitation; C'est le cœur du système d'exploitation qui est un noyau. Le noyau est fourni avec le logiciel GNU / Linux avec d'autres ajouts pour en faire une distribution Linux spécifique. Une autre force de Linux OS est qu'il offre une personnalisation et des performances. Par conséquent, la raison de nombreuses distributions Linux est qu'elles sont utiles et spécifiques à l'utilisateur.

Donc, il n'y a pas de tel que «général«Linux, et le débat derrière la meilleure distribution est très subjectif. Cependant, certaines distributions surpassent le reste d'entre elles pour diverses raisons. Par exemple, Arch Linux converge étroitement vers la meilleure distribution Linux en fonction des meilleures recommandations utilisateur avancées. De même, Linux Mint en tant que distribution basée sur Ubuntu est considérée comme idéale pour les utilisateurs débutants.

En tant que passionné de sécurité de l'information, j'ai utilisé diverses distributions Linux comme Kali Linux, Parrot Sec OS, Linux Mint, Rhel et Ubuntu. Mais je préfère Ubuntu à Kali Linux, et je l'utilise depuis quelques années. Puisque Kali Linux est livré avec des outils préinstallés, il est célèbre pour les testeurs de pénétration et les pirates éthiques. Cependant, Ubuntu est beaucoup plus convivial et efficace, et l'installation d'outils de test de pénétration sur Ubuntu n'est pas vraiment un gros problème. Par conséquent, il est toujours préféré à Kali Linux. De plus, par rapport à Ubuntu, Kali est assez instable et est livré avec beaucoup de bloatware. Et pour un utilisateur régulier comme moi, il est également un peu difficile de trouver de l'aide en ligne si vous rencontrez des problèmes de pilotes, etc., Parce que Kali a moins de base d'utilisateurs par rapport à Ubuntu.

Néanmoins, Ubuntu a son propre inconvénient. Au fil des ans, j'ai rencontré beaucoup de problèmes avec Ubuntu. Précisément parlant, ils comprennent des packages obsolètes, une instabilité, des graphiques et des problèmes d'affichage. Plus important encore, il a toujours des problèmes de conducteur après 5 à 6 mois. J'ai également eu d'autres problèmes, comme l'écran gèle soudainement ou l'affichage causant des problèmes lorsque vous ne redémarrez pas votre PC pendant quelques jours. De plus, lorsque je commence à faire face à ces problèmes plus fréquemment, je dois tout réinstaller.

En tant qu'ingénieur de sécurité, je dois tester diverses applications de réseau et informatique qui exigent des outils et applications à jour. Étant donné que le système Ubuntu installe les dépendances en soi, dans certains cas, la version de dépendance n'est pas toujours disponible dans le référentiel, et le système est confus car il n'a pas de solution, ce qui entraîne une erreur.

Par exemple, lorsque je me suis inscrit à OSWE (un cours de pentistage d'application Web offert par Offensive Security), ils m'ont fourni un VPN de test pour leurs laboratoires internes. Il a nécessité OpenVPN version 5.0, qui n'était pas disponible dans le dernier référentiel de version d'Ubuntu à ce moment-là car il utilisait encore quelque 4.Version xx parce que vous n'obtenez pas de mises à jour de package immédiatement dans Ubuntu. Donc, j'ai fini par télécharger la version Kali Linux Rolling juste pour tester mon VPN.

La raison derrière cela est que chaque version de version passe par des couches de tests de sécurité et de correctifs. Ainsi, aucun package mis à niveau n'est disponible dans le référentiel officiel même si les nouvelles versions sont publiées. Par conséquent, avant la dernière version d'Ubuntu, il gèle les packages pour assurer que tous les composants vont bien les uns avec les autres. Les forfaits de congélation peuvent être une solution efficace contre les lacunes de sécurité et les problèmes de bogues, mais encore une fois, la disponibilité de nouvelles versions prend des mois.

De même, l'installation de certains services publics provoque également beaucoup d'erreurs de dépendance à package. De sorte que certains utilisateurs des problèmes ou des décisions au niveau du système incontrôlé pendant les problèmes d'installation conduisent à des packages cassés. Par exemple, dans un scénario où j'ai besoin de deux utilitaires Ubuntu qui dépendent de deux versions différentes du même logiciel, le gestionnaire de packages ne pourra pas gérer les deux et les applications se bloqueront. L'erreur sort comme «Dépendances non satisfaites" et "Vous avez tenu des forfaits cassés«Dans la ligne de commande, le terminal indique les conflits de dépendance.

Un autre problème majeur que j'ai confronté à Ubuntu est chaque fois que j'hibernate mon système ou que je le mets en mode veille pendant longtemps sans redémarrer, cela commence à causer des problèmes. Ainsi, mon ami, qui est également ingénieur de la sécurité, m'a informé d'une nouvelle distribution basée sur l'arc, c'est ainsi que j'ai rencontré Manjaro. En tant que distribution de libération de roulement, Manjaro résout tous les problèmes de gestion des emballages.

Son développeur communautaire déploie continuellement de nouvelles versions de logiciels, mais ils ne sortent pas aussi vite qu'Arch Linux. La raison en est que Manjaro comprend des couches de test supplémentaires. Il maintient chaque nouveau package pour s'assurer qu'ils ne causeront pas de problèmes de compatibilité pour fournir aux utilisateurs un environnement stable et spécifique à l'utilisateur.

Manjaro offre beaucoup plus de support de progiciel par rapport à toute autre distribution. De telle sorte, il n'est pas nécessaire de vous inquiéter si vous ne trouvez pas de package particulier de Manjaro Mirrors, car le gestionnaire de packages prend également en charge AUR, SNAP et FLATPAK.

Le référentiel d'utilisateurs Arch est le paradis pour les utilisateurs de Linux. C'est un référentiel logiciel maintenu par la communauté des utilisateurs de l'Arch. Même s'il y a des problèmes de sécurité valides et qu'il existe un risque de forfaits cassés ou obsolètes. Cependant, les utilisateurs font toujours confiance aux packages AUR en fonction des notes, des avis du développeur et du logiciel. En outre, le directeur de package de Manjaro, Pacman, qui est développé et entretenu par les développeurs Arch Linux, ajoute une cerise sur le dessus. Il permet aux utilisateurs non seulement d'utiliser les référentiels officiels de Manjaro, mais aussi AUR, SNAP et FLATPAKS.

Par conséquent, les remerciements que cette version a obtenus jusqu'à présent sont bien mérités. Il est livré avec toutes les bonnes fonctionnalités pour être aussi appréciée. Une autre caractéristique distinctive de cette distribution est l'utilitaire de détection de matériel de Manjaro (MHWD). Il détecte et configure automatiquement le matériel du système et fournit une commande qui prend en charge la maintenance et la gestion faciles de plusieurs noyaux manjaro.

Conclusion

L'article n'est pas une critique mais comprend mon histoire personnelle sur comment et pourquoi je suis passé d'Ubuntu à Manjaro. Dans cet article, je partage mon opinion personnelle sur les raisons de préférer Manjaro à toute autre distribution. Il peut également y avoir plusieurs autres raisons pour lesquelles les gens préfèrent Manjaro. J'espère que cet article sera utile aux personnes qui sont sur le point d'essayer cette distribution.